The global light commercial vehicle (LCV) market is expected to increase significantly, owing to technological advancements, urbanisation, and rising demand for efficient logistics.
However, in addition to these opportunities, the market confronts obstacles, particularly in terms of fuel economy rules and rising vehicle costs, according to a recent report by Technavio. Technavio is a prominent global technology research and consultancy organization.
Electric LCVs Taking the Lead: Automakers are increasingly focused on electric LCVs to improve last-mile connectivity and reduce carbon emissions. However, issues such as a lack of charging infrastructure and insufficient battery capacity must be overcome for electric vehicles to reach their full potential.
Real-World Trials Unveiling Realities: Vehicle manufacturers are performing real-world testing of electric LCVs to determine their dependability and endurance. These studies aim to solve faults and improve the performance of electric vehicles in real-world conditions.
However, according to the research, the key problem remains the execution of Fuel Efficiency Standards. Compliance with these criteria necessitates additional equipment, resulting in increased vehicle prices. This may have an impact on manufacturers' sales and profitability.
Market Overview
The LCV market includes a wide range of vehicles, such as trucks, vans, and buses, that cater to a variety of corporate requirements. Telematics and autonomous driving are two examples of technological developments that are revolutionizing vehicle performance and safety.
Furthermore, the incorporation of environmentally friendly technologies is accelerating the development of fuel-efficient and sustainable LCVs.
While the global LCV industry has promising growth possibilities, issues such as fuel efficiency standards and growing costs must be addressed efficiently. Manufacturers must innovate and adapt to changing rules and consumer preferences in order to maintain growth and promote industry progress.
